Kamala Harris took the oath of office to become Attorney General of California, marking a pivotal development in the state's legal landscape. This role placed her at the helm of the California Department of Justice, a significant institution tasked with overseeing law enforcement, consumer protection, and a range of public safety initiatives. Harris, who had previously served as the District Attorney of San Francisco, was recognized for her prosecutorial competence and strategic approach to criminal justice. As the first woman of South Asian and African American descent to occupy this role, her appointment carried substantial symbolic and practical implications. Her entry into office came at a time when California faced numerous legal and social challenges, including high rates of crime, complex immigration laws, and the need for criminal justice reform. Harris had campaigned on promises of implementing progressive policies such as reducing recidivism, promoting rehabilitation over incarceration, and ensuring greater transparency within law enforcement agencies. During her tenure, Kamala Harris focused on various pivotal areas, including the crackdown on transnational gangs, mortgage fraud, and environmental crimes. One notable action was her initiation of the Homeowners’ Bill of Rights, aimed at providing greater protection for homeowners facing foreclosure. This legislative activity showcased her commitment to addressing issues of systemic financial malpractices and underscored the potential for legal frameworks to offer safeguards for vulnerable populations. Harris's leadership in the Attorney General’s office demonstrated that strategic oversight and reform could coexist with stringent law enforcement. Her approach facilitated discussions on balancing public safety with the necessity of reformative justice, reflecting broader national conversations. Statistics from her time in office illustrate significant reductions in some crime areas and enhanced consumer protections, reflecting her pronounced impact on both policy and enforcement. Her role as Attorney General laid the groundwork for subsequent advancements in her career, leading to her election to the U.S. Senate and later to the Vice Presidency of the United States.
